After that heat which decimated parts of western Europe some kalothelites (do good ers in the bad sense) from some american newspapers claim that it is time for Europe to build new nuclear reactors.
westner Europe has had a ban on building new nuclear reactos after chernobyl. eastern Europe OTOh has gone to a nuclear reactor building extravaganza much to the dismay of western Europe.
Now that ol' scurvy sea dawg Hanx Blix has been designated to lead the first World Nuclear University (sic) to raise awarness for the cause.
Basically the black crows of the nuclear industry want to use that summer heat to their own advantage and try to get some business back.
They claim, that western Europe has usewd up all its hydroelectric options, that aeolic (wind?) energy doesn't work etc. So the option is more nuclear plants.
Tell that to the Greens of Germany. Also Austria tries to conveince the Chezs (I always **** up that word) to not build a new one in Tamalin?. But seems to have failed.
There's also Koslodui in Bulgaria that gives Greece (and all caring neighboor countries) the goosebumps because it is very old. OTOH our neighboor gets 70% of its energy from it. I think it's going to be upgraded and made safe but not closed. Greece also managed to conveince Turkey not to build one.
However countries like Slovakia go at it at full throttle. Italy has a ban. Germany has vowed to phase it out, France has fobid new nuclear plants etc.
So electricity from Nuclear Plants. Your opinion?

Benefits of Nuclear Energy: Impact on Utility Fuel Use
(July 2000)
Between 1973 and 1999, nuclear energy met 40 percent of the increase in demand for electricity in the United States. Over this same period, U.S. nuclear power plants displaced (avoided the need to burn) a total of 2.4 billion barrels of oil, 4.1 billion tons of coal, and 15.6 trillion cubic feet of natural gas. The oil alone would have cost $81 billion (in constant 1999 dollars).
Worldwide, nuclear energy displaced 11.3 billion barrels of oil between 1973 and 1997, valued at over $290 billion. During the same period, nuclear energy displaced 10.3 billion tons of coal and 67.6 trillion cubic feet of natural gas.
Nuclear Energy’s Impact on U.S. Electric Utility Fuel Use
The methodology for determining the type and amount of fuel displaced by nuclear energy is based on a model that uses annual generating data from 1973 to the present, by state for the United States and by country for the world. The model assumes that no nuclear power plants were built, and that all electricity was supplied by other types of generating plants that would have been the most appropriate replacements for nuclear power plants.
Coal. Using nuclear energy saved the United States a total of 4.1 billion tons of coal between 1973 and 1999. In 1999, nuclear energy displaced 265 million tons of domestic coal.
Oil. Between 1973 and 1999, oil's share of U.S. electricity generation dropped from 17 percent to 3 percent, while nuclear's share rose from 4 percent to about 20 percent. By eliminating the need for 2.4 billion barrels of oil over this period, nuclear energy saved the United States $81 billion in foreign oil purchases (in constant 1999 dollars). In 1999, nuclear energy displaced 66.3 million barrels of oil, helping utilities avoid $1 billion in oil purchases.
Natural Gas. Nuclear energy displaced 15.6 trillion cubic feet of natural gas in the United States between 1973 and 1999. In 1999, nuclear energy saved 1.5 trillion cubic feet of natural gas.
Impact on Worldwide Utility Fuel Use
In the absence of nuclear energy, the use of oil to generate electricity would have been greatest in East Asia and some Western European countries. Natural gas would have been the primary fuel in much of Eastern Europe and the former Soviet Union. Coal would have been the major fuel used in most other parts of the world.
Since the 1973 oil embargo, many countries have used nuclear energy to reduce their dependence on oil. Countries like Sweden, France and Japan have been successful in this respect. Between 1973 and 1997, nuclear energy displaced 11.3 billion barrels of oil worldwide. And in 1997 alone, nuclear energy displaced 580 million barrels of oil, 710 million tons of coal and 6.3 trillion cubic feet of gas worldwide.
